Output c8816dc7dd3c955d33da0500148116b5c7b5f3c535c6beb0627d9e67a92e75af:210

value
137835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f2ab25226babf1c62edc7e89e7a93cd7e87a685 OP_EQUAL
address
34Xp26kMpYdsHAsRjPYqRM9CYvmFDHWwmc
transaction
c8816dc7dd3c955d33da0500148116b5c7b5f3c535c6beb0627d9e67a92e75af
confirmations
138529
spent
true